Reds skipper Jordan Henderson has been left out of Jurgen Klopp’s starting XI over recent weeks.

Former Liverpool player Danny Murphy has admitted his surprise that Reds captain Jordan Henderson continues to be left out of Jurgen Klopp’s starting lineup.

Klopp’s team have endured a torrid run of results since the turn of the year which has left him making changes to try and change their fortunes.

Stefan Bajcetic and Naby Keita have been the chosen partners for Thiago Alcantara over recent matches meaning Henderson and teammate Fabinho have been relegated to the substitutes bench.

Speaking on talkSPORT (via Liverpool Echo ), former England international Murphy explained that he thinks Klopp is making a mistake by leaving his captain out.

“I’m still surprised that every time I see a Liverpool team sheet, I don’t see them train, but I don’t care how he is training, Henderson plays every game for me, still.

“He is the heartbeat of the midfield, he’s still got the legs to do it, and for some reason, he [Klopp] keeps leaving him out.

“I know Fabinho has had a tough time, but when you've got players who have done two or three years of brilliant seasons for you, being consistent, allow them to go through their bad spell and put them back in.”

LFCTR Verdict

Klopp’s midfield has looked far more compact and resolute over recent matches but have been let down by defensive mistakes and a lack of cutting edge in attack.

It will be interesting to see however how long Klopp persists without his captain with the team in dire need of inspiration.
